Quarks-240 [gradle] release task: manifest classpath, external deps, java7, android - add building of edgent jar's manifest classpath - add staging of projects' external dependencies (from maven cache) to target-dir - add building/staging of java7 and android targets - fixed a bug where java7 included the http connector but wasn't capturing the connector's external dependencies - updated JAVA_SUPPORT.md and DEVELOPMENT.md java8 samples now run from release-dir/tgz. java7and android target dirs have the appropriate content There are some staging/tgz differences vs ant script generated tgz: - Staging of external jars is now flattened in "ext" dirs. With ant we had somewhat inconsistent and arbitrary intermediate dirs due to the way we happened to add ext jars to our git repo. e.g., ext/gson-2.2.4.jar vs ext/google-gson-2.2.4/gson-2.2.4.jar - Some different ext jars are staged. With gradle we stage a declared external dependency's transitive dependencies as known to an external maven repository. With ant we only staged whatever we had manually added to our git repo. Observed differences in: - connectors/http - slight version diff - connectors/iotp - a worrysome difference is our dependency on watson-iot.jar ends up including a paho-mqtt-SNAPSHOT jar whereas our repo had a non-SNAPSHOT version - connectors/javax.websocket-server - lots of extra things. the tgz shouldn't be including this project - connectors/kafka - now has several extra jars - gradle (correctly I think) doesn't stage ./console/servlets/lib/edgent.console.servlets.jar. Everything is in the console.war.
